OO设计属性uncomm

时间:2017-04-18 18:37:01

标签: java oop

我有一个由3个子类扩展的类Parent,FieldOne在ChildOne和ChildTwo中很常见但在ChildThree中不常见。我希望能够使用Parent访问FieldOne。什么是正确的设计?

1 个答案:

答案 0 :(得分:0)

继承是一个类接受另一个类的属性和方法的过程,它用于表达所谓的是一种关系

如果要从中派生的超类具有子类中不需要的属性,则继承不是问题的正确解决方案。 当显然不需要继承时,你不应强制继承。